Actually, two wishes:
I hope they will include a "Do not show minimap" checkbox in the RMG screen. I do not want to see the minimap for the generated map; the MP games I play should come as a total surprize.
I mostly use RMG for MP games; what the RMG lacks is the capability of generating the town information ONLY when a map is started. Knowing the available alignments gives the player that chooses first an (almost) unfair advantage. There should be an additional option when the town type is set to random: "Each time the map is started".

Unread postby Jolly Joker » 06 Jan 2007, 10:10

The map editor is in patch 1.3.

Both 2.1 and 1.5 are not available yet.

2.1 will be out prior to 1.5; there'll be a 1.41 patch specifically for MP prior to 1.5 as well.
